Abstract(in English) | In this paper, we propose an adaptive encoder selection scheme using convolutional encoders. The adaptive encoder selection method has been discussed to obtain the quality of service (QoS) for software radio systems. The component encoders, each of which has a different error correction capability are used according to an importance of information in adaptive encoder selection systems. The receiver selects a component decoder corresponding to a component encoder used in the transmitter without redundant information. The likelihood value which derived by MAP decoding is employed for selection of component decoder. We show a decoder selection error performance of propose scheme. |
